Inviting travel agents more effective than Wow!
By Ben O. Tesiorna

MORE benefits could be derived from inviting travel agents to visit Davao City than showcasing the city in Intramuros, City Tourism Office Id Acaylar admitted.

"Most of the visitors in Intramuros are students. But travel agents could really promote the City and bring in tourists," Acaylar said.

Acaylar said about P500,000 was spent for the transportation allowance of the delegates for WOW Davao.

Acaylar, however, admitted that the Wow Davao showcase in Intramuros underlined one thing: that City Mayor Rodrigo Duterte is a veritable tourist attraction.

The flamboyant Acaylar said the mayor has somehow become a "legend" associated with Davao City. He said people residing outside of the Vity, especially those from Metro Manila and even those from other countries, never miss to ask about the City mayor when talking about Davao City.

Acaylar narrated how visitors of Wow Davao's presentation in Intramuros three weeks ago were so eager to see Duterte whenever they visit Davao City's booth.

Acaylar said that though the mayor was not able to join in the opening of WOW Davao in Intramuros, his staff was able to make something good out of Duterte's absence.

"Because of his absence, he became more of an enigma. He has become a selling point for Davao City. Many people there asked for Mayor Duterte and it gave us good reason to say that if they want to see Duterte, go to Davao City," Acaylar said.
